It's time for one of our favorite traditions: Our annual NFL Draft preview with Nate Tice of Yahoo Sports. Nate walks us through why the 2026 class should be defined by the word "useful" rather than "generational," how color-coded chips on his big board separate the truly elite from scheme-dependent prospects, and why the lack of consensus near the top could produce a first round full of surprises and trades.
We talked through the most accurate comps and comparisons for Fernando Mendoza, the incredible Ohio State defensive factory, the Ty Simpson versus Garrett Nussmeier conversation, Jeremiyah Love's place among recently drafted running backs, Oregon's Kenyon Sadiq and Dillon Thieneman, a loaded class of offensive linemen and much more.
